Should i start flushing her?
LightHouse
started grow question 7y ago
Should i start flushing her?
Solved
Week 11
Techniques. Defoliation
likes
Mrs_Larimar
answered grow question 7y ago
I would give her more time until more hairs are brown (about 50 percent) its your descision and you see more of the plant.
